Planning Your Lakers Game Adventure: Tickets and Timing
Alright, let's kick things off with the essentials: planning! The success of your first Lakers game adventure starts with a little bit of preparation. First things first: tickets. Getting your hands on tickets can be a bit of a challenge, especially if the Lakers are playing a popular team or if it's a weekend game. The best way to secure tickets is through the official channels like Ticketmaster, but be prepared for some stiff competition, especially for prime seats. You can also explore options like StubHub, SeatGeek, or other resale platforms. Just make sure you're buying from a reputable source to avoid any scams. Check the Lakers' official website for information on ticket sales and potential promotions.
Once you've got your tickets sorted, it's time to think about the timing. Games typically start at 7:30 PM PST, but it's a good idea to arrive at least an hour or two before tip-off. This will give you plenty of time to soak in the atmosphere, explore the arena, grab some food and drinks, and find your seats without feeling rushed. The pre-game experience at a Lakers game is part of the fun! Arriving early allows you to watch the players warm up, see some of the pre-game entertainment, and maybe even catch a glimpse of a celebrity or two. Plus, you can avoid the long lines at security and concessions. Check your tickets for the specific entry time, as some premium areas may open earlier than others. Consider the traffic, too! Los Angeles traffic is notorious, so plan your route and factor in extra travel time, especially if you're coming from out of town. Public transportation is a viable option, with the metro offering access to the arena, which can save you time and stress. Parking near the arena can be pricey, so weigh your options and choose the most convenient and cost-effective solution for your needs. Remember, the goal is to arrive relaxed and ready to enjoy the game. Make sure to download the Lakers mobile app for up-to-the-minute game information, special offers, and interactive experiences during the game. Navigating the Staples Center: Your Guide to the Arena
So, you're finally at the Staples Center (or Crypto.com Arena, as it's officially known now), the home of the Lakers. First things first, security! Expect to go through a security check, similar to what you'd experience at an airport. Be prepared to have your bags checked and to walk through a metal detector. The arena has a clear bag policy, so check the official website for the latest guidelines on what you can and can't bring inside. It's best to leave large bags and backpacks at home to expedite the process. Once you're inside, you'll be amazed by the sheer size and the buzz of excitement. The Staples Center is a massive venue with multiple levels and concourses. Don't worry, it's easy to navigate, and there are plenty of ushers and staff members who are happy to help you find your way. Your ticket will indicate your section, row, and seat number. Pay attention to the signage and ask for help if needed.

Grub Time: Food and Drink Options at the Game
Okay, let's talk food, because, let's be honest, it's a crucial part of the game-day experience, right? The Staples Center (or Crypto.com Arena) offers a diverse range of food and drink options to keep you fueled throughout the game. You'll find everything from classic stadium fare to more gourmet choices. Classic options include hot dogs, burgers, pizza, and nachos, so there's always something familiar. If you're feeling adventurous, you can explore the various specialty food stands and restaurants located throughout the arena. These might include tacos, sushi, or other options. The arena has a good selection of beverages, from soft drinks and bottled water to beer and cocktails. Keep in mind that prices at the concessions stands tend to be a bit higher than what you'd find outside the arena, so budget accordingly.
One thing to keep in mind is the lines can get long, especially during halftime and between quarters. Consider ordering your food and drinks early to avoid missing any of the action. Many vendors now offer mobile ordering, which allows you to place your order through the Lakers app and pick it up at a designated counter. This can save you a lot of time. If you're looking for a more sit-down dining experience, there are often restaurants and bars located inside the arena. These can be a great option if you want to enjoy a meal before or during the game. It is a good idea to check the arena's website or app for a list of available dining options and make reservations if necessary. Bringing your own food and drinks is generally not permitted, but you can usually bring in a sealed bottle of water. Check the arena's policy for any specific restrictions. Be sure to check for any special promotions or deals, like combo meals or discounts on certain items. Many food vendors offer deals during specific times of the game, like early bird specials.
